R.O.EYE Develop International eBay Category Tree Resource

Thursday, August 19th, 2010

Here at R.O.EYE we have been listening to publisher feedback and requests for additional assistance and resources. One of the most popular requests has been a downloadable resource for international eBay category IDs and I’ll explain why…

One of the best ways to optimize your custom banner or API integration is to apply category ID filters. This helps to ensure that only the most relevant results are returned.

Pretty straightforward if you are only receiving traffic from one country, however if you are geo-targeting to multiple countries, you will find that the category IDs are not the same in each country. This makes optimizing your custom banner or API integration using category filters more time intensive, especially when you add in the complexities of different languages.

This R.O.EYE blog post has more information on a time saving solution, as well as a sample of what it looks like. Because R.O.EYE created this tool, eBay is unable to offer support for it, however there is a support email address provided by R.O.EYE should you need any assistance.

Finally, make sure that you’re signed up to the relevant eBay Partner Network programs for the territories you want to promote, otherwise you won’t get paid for the traffic you drive to these sites.

New eBay Partner Network Features Available on July 26th

Friday, July 23rd, 2010

We’ve heard your feedback about our tools and our reporting and we are pleased to announce that on Monday, July 26th, we will be rolling out a a major Custom Banner upgrade, a new EPC Download Report, and an enhancement to the Transaction Download report:

Custom Banner Enhancements


We have expanded Custom Banner capabilities to better meet your needs. Here are the new features that will be available soon:

  • Custom Banner will continue to offer Flash integration but will now provide new HTML templates with the following options:

    • Show the badges for Top-Rated Seller, Free Shipping, PayPal, Buy It Now
    • The image-and-text format you are used to will be available but we will also introduce a text-only version
  • Contextual targeting available for eBay DE, eBay AT, and eBay CH programs.
  • Ability to filter for Free Shipping and Top-Rated Seller.
  • Multiple keyword and category search: you can now search across several keywords and eBay categories, or select the “Use Popular Search” option.
  • Store custom themes: once you’ve chosen the ideal color and font for your Custom Banner you’ll be able to save them and reuse in future banners.
  • Improved performance for a quicker display of the Flash version of Custom Banner.

Enhancements to your reports

  • A new EPC Download Report: The EPC Download Report allows all publishers who are on Quality Click Pricing to download their daily EPC at a campaign level for each program. This report will only include information for campaigns that had click activity for the date(s) selected.
  • Transaction Download Report: The format of the transaction download report will not change, but we will modify how we populate two columns. For eBay programs, the “eBay Quantity Sold”, and “eBay Total Sale Amount” columns will be blank when an adjustment is being reported to a transaction. These columns will not be impacted when the transaction is included in the transaction download report for the first time.

We continue to listen to your suggestions and enhance eBay Partner Network, the tools at your disposal, and the reports so as to give you the best possible conditions to promote eBay. Please continue to give us your opinion.

Using 301 redirects rather than 302

Tuesday, May 11th, 2010

Hi all,

We have noticed recently that the use of temporary redirects (302 redirects) instead of 301 redirects can result in activity that is not compliant with our terms & conditions. We know that often this is unintentional, so we have worked together with a few of our affiliates to identify and prevent the problem. Here is an example to illustrate what can happen:

Many of our affiliates use a redirection page to help collect statistics on their click through to eBay. In these cases, when a user clicks on a link on the affiliate site, they are taken to a URL (redirection page) that logs the click through and then redirects them to an eBay page by using a 302 HTTP return code. The search engine crawler indexes the content it finds at the end of the temporary redirect (the eBay page) to the redirection URL. Therefore, when a user searches for content from the eBay page, the search engine results will contain matches to the redirection URL that link directly to eBay. This type of redirection is not compliant with our terms and conditions. A solution to this problem is to use permanent redirects, i.e. 301 return codes instead of 302. This will ensure that all the content on the destination page after the redirect is indexed to that page only.

If you are currently using a 302 redirect in a method similar to the one described above, please inform us by emailing CS and make the appropriate changes immediately. From June 8th 2010, we will treat this issue as an intentional breach of our terms and conditions and any affiliate exhibiting this behavior will be expired.
